Determinations of myoglobin in sera of patients with dermatomyositis

Abstract: This article presents the results of 39 determinations of myoglobin (Mb) with radioim-munoassays in sera from 28 patients with dermatomyositis. Positive results for Mb(> 50ng/ml) were found in 16 sera (41.0%). In the active cases the percentage of positive results was even higher (48.5%). We found the Mb radioimmunoassay to be more sensitive than the SGPT and LIiH determination, and its sensitivity not lower than the 24 hour urine creatine and SGOT determination, run concurrently on these sera. This suggests that Mb radioimmunoassay may be valuable as an adjunct,in the diagnosis of dermatomyositis.
